Vehicle inspection renewal in Latvia

Written from published rules on 26 August 2026. Not monitored for changes since. A starting point, not official advice — confirm anything that matters with Ceļu satiksmes drošības direkcija (CSDD) - Road Traffic Safety Directorate.

Renewing a vehicle inspection in Latvia involves presenting the vehicle at a designated CSDD technical inspection station for a thorough check of its roadworthiness, safety, and environmental compliance. Upon successful completion, a new inspection sticker is issued.

The process

  1. 1Check the current validity period of the vehicle's technical inspection certificate.
  2. 2Locate a CSDD technical inspection station or a licensed inspection point in Latvia.
  3. 3Prepare the vehicle for inspection, ensuring it meets basic requirements for roadworthiness (e.g., proper lighting, tires, brakes).
  4. 4Drive the vehicle to the chosen inspection station at the scheduled time or during operating hours for walk-in service.
  5. 5Present the vehicle registration certificate (technical passport) and pay the inspection fee.
  6. 6Allow CSDD specialists to conduct a comprehensive technical inspection of the vehicle.
  7. 7If the vehicle passes, receive a new technical inspection sticker and certificate. If it fails, receive a list of deficiencies that need to be rectified and details on re-inspection procedures.

What to bring

  • Vehicle registration certificate (technical passport)

What commonly goes wrong

  • Ensure all vehicle documents, especially the registration certificate, are current and available.
  • Be aware of the vehicle's exhaust emission standards and ensure they are met, as this is a key part of the inspection.
  • If the vehicle fails the inspection, a certain period is typically given to rectify deficiencies and undergo a re-inspection, often at a reduced fee if conducted within the specified timeframe.
  • Operating a vehicle with an expired technical inspection is against the law and can result in fines.
